Participe de nossos boletins informativos diários e semanais para obter as atualizações mais recentes e conteúdo exclusivo sobre a cobertura de IA líder do setor. Saber mais


Google Cloud recurso mais recente, o Gemini Code Assist Enterprise pretende competir com a plataforma de codificação voltada para empresas do GitHub para explicar bases de código locais e obter mais segurança.

Gemini Code Assist Enterprise, anteriormente Duet AI, permite que os desenvolvedores codifiquem com mais rapidez porque entende a base de código de sua organização, possui uma grande janela de contexto e permite personalização. Os desenvolvedores podem acessar o assistente por US$ 45 por mês por usuário ou US$ 19 mensais com uma assinatura anual.

“Os desenvolvedores podem permanecer no estado de fluxo por mais tempo, trazendo mais insights diretamente para seus IDEs, ao mesmo tempo em que realizam tarefas complexas, como atualizar uma versão Java em um repositório inteiro”, disse Ryan J. Salva, diretor sênior de ferramentas e operações para desenvolvedores do Google Cloud em uma postagem no blog. “Isso significa que os desenvolvedores podem se concentrar na solução criativa de problemas, levando a uma maior satisfação no trabalho, enquanto você obtém um tempo de lançamento no mercado mais rápido, ganhando uma vantagem competitiva.”

A plataforma oferece sugestões de código baseadas em bases de código locais. O Google disse que a grande janela de contexto ajuda os desenvolvedores a “gerar ou transformar código que seja mais relevante para sua aplicação”.

O assistente de codificação pode se conectar diretamente a outros serviços do Google Cloud, como Firebase, Databases, BigQuery, Colab Enterprise, Apigee e Application Integration. Salva disse que isso é para atender os desenvolvedores onde eles estão, pois “quanto mais serviços ele abrange, mais rápido seus construtores podem criar e entregar aplicativos”.

A personalização do código é baseada em bibliotecas internas para que o Code Assist possa ajudar a fazer sugestões de código personalizado. Ele indexará bibliotecas GitHub e GitLab e oferecerá suporte a bibliotecas auto-hospedadas no início do próximo ano.

“Um assistente de código reduz drasticamente o tempo de implementação de novas tecnologias e incorpora as nuances dos padrões de codificação de uma organização nas sugestões que fornece”, escreveu Salva.

Mas o maior ponto de venda do assistente de codificação do Google é sua segurança de nível empresarial. Isso amplia a promessa do Google de não usar dados de clientes para treinar seus modelos Gemini. Ele também promete que os usuários terão controle total sobre quais repositórios o assistente de código indexará e poderão limpar os dados a qualquer momento. O Google também oferecerá indenização – cobertura legal para qualquer ação judicial potencial – para qualquer código gerado pelo Gemini Code Assist Enterprise.

Assistentes de codificação voltados para empresas

A assistência à codificação, é claro, não é novidade para a IA generativa. Mas à medida que mais empresas esperam integrar assistentes de codificação na sua pilha de tecnologia, os fornecedores esperam adaptar as suas ofertas a eles.

GitHub lançou um Copilot voltado para empresas chamado GitHub Copilot Enterprise em fevereiro, oferecendo principalmente recursos semelhantes. do Oráculo o assistente de codificação concentra-se em aplicativos corporativos Java e SQL. Outras empresas como Aproveitar também lançou assistentes de codificação que dão sugestões em tempo real e direcionam as empresas. O assistente de Harness é construído a partir de Gêmeos.

A entrada do Google na briga ressalta a crescente concorrência em assistentes de codificação e a necessidade de criar soluções específicas para empresas, mesmo para uma tarefa que a maioria dos chatbots pode realizar prontamente. Mover assistentes de codificação de chatbots separados e integrá-los em ambientes de desenvolvedores ou, no caso do Google, em outros canais dá flexibilidade às empresas que buscam melhorar a produtividade. Quanto mais os desenvolvedores puderem testar rapidamente o código e talvez corrigir bugs em bases de código locais, mais rápido as empresas poderão migrar e implantar aplicativos.